League of Women Voters, a nonpartisan political organization,
encourages the informed and active participation of citizens in government,
works to increase understanding of major public policy issues,
and influences public policy through education and advocacy.

Voting Precincts Have Changed!
Call the Election Board if you have questions about where you vote.

The voters approved a voter identification law which is now in effect. 
At the time of voting you must present a valid voter identification. 

In addition to the need for a voter ID this election will be on new voting machines.
